 e chemical” on Friday\, March 4th at 3:30 PM via Zoom.\n\n \n\nAbstract:
  \n\nRational design of chemicals with tunable degradation properties\, hi
 gh efficacy and minimal toxicity is\namong the grand challenges of green c
 hemistry. While computational modeling has gained traction in\npredictive 
 toxicology\, current methods lack the necessary multifaceted approach and 
 design-vectoring tools\nneeded for systems-based chemical development. To 
 that end\, our group has proposed a tiered computational\nframework\, whic
 h integrates energetics of molecular interactions with property-based pred
 ictions and\nsubstructural modeling to alleviate pain points associated wi
 th existing tools. A Cross-tier data generation\neffectively expands model
 s’ applicability domains\, while combination of quantum-mechanical compu
 tations\nand molecular simulations to derive mechanistically-relevant phys
 icochemical properties leads to both robust\nand fast tools. Assuming prio
 r mechanistic knowledge\, our method can be applied to any endpoint to gau
 ge\nchemical behavior and guide design of better-performing analogs. Here\
 , we showcase the architecture of our\nmethodology\, and its application t
 o the design of safer pesticides and the development of benign ionic liqui
 ds\nused in lignocellulosic-biomass deconstruction.\n\n \n\nJakub Kostal i
 s an Assistant Professor of Chemistry at the George Washington University\
 , where his\ngroup develops computational methods for the design of safer 
 and efficacious chemicals. At GWU\, Prof.\nKostal co-directs the MS Progra
 m in Environmental and Green Chemistry\, which trains chemists in predicti
 ve\ntoxicology\, safer chemical and process design. Dr. Kostal is also co-
 founder and principal of ToxFix\, which has\nserved the pharmaceutical and
  biotech industry for over 8 years in reducing animal testing using propri
 etary\nin silico predictive tools. He holds PhD from Yale University (PhD 
 '12) under the supervision of Bill Jorgensen\nin Theoretical and Biophysic
 al Chemistry and a BA in Chemistry and Biochemistry from Middlebury Colleg
 e\n(BA '06). Prior to joining GWU\, Dr. Kostal completed postdoctoral work
  with Paul Anastas and Julie\nZimmerman at Sustainability A to Z. He is th
 e recipient of the NSF CAREER Award and the PhRMA\nFoundation Research Awa
 rd.\n\n \n\nYour attendance is greatly appreciated!\n\nThank you and have
